Hola, a ver si alguien me puede ayudar. Tengo un programa "A" y un programa "B". El programa "A" produce una salida por consola cada 'x' minutos. El problema es que no se como hacer que el programa "B" esté atento a esa salida para tratar la información que sale de "A".
En principio, el paso de información de "A" a "B" la hago a través de tuberías ejecutando los programas de la siguiente manera:
programaA | programaB
...con esto el programa "B" recibe todo lo que sale de "A", pero me gustaría saber como hacer que el programa "B" quede a la espera y atento a cualquier salida de "A".
No me importa que sea en C o C++.
Gracias y un saludo